1. 인덱스를 이용해서, 원하는 위치의 값을 삭제하기 del
Mon을 삭제하려고 한다. Mon의 인덱스가 1이므로, del week[1] 이라고 하면 삭제된다.
2. 저장되어 있는 값으로 삭제하기 remove()
인덱스를 사용하지 않고 직접 지우고 싶으면 list명.remove(지우려는 데이터)를 해주면 된다.
3. 값을 반환하면서, 리스트에서 삭제하기 pop()
pop() 함수 안을 공백으로 쓰면, 리스트의 맨 뒤에 저장되어 있는 값을 반환하면서, 리스트에서 삭제한다.
pop() 함수에 인덱스 숫자를 적어주면, 해당 인덱스에 위치한 값을 리스트에서 삭제하면서, 그 값을 반환한다.
'Python > Python 기초' 카테고리의 다른 글
Python 리스트 정렬하기 sorted(), sort() (0) | 2022.11.16 |
---|---|
Python 리스트 결합, index(), in 문법 사용 (0) | 2022.11.16 |
Python 리스트에 데이터를 추가하기 (0) | 2022.11.16 |
Python 인덱스로 리스트 값 바꾸기 (0) | 2022.11.16 |
Python 리스트 콜론, [ : ] 슬라이싱 (List Slicing) (0) | 2022.11.16 |